防止APKTool反编译        APKTool 是常用的APK反编译工具,可以说市场上99%的APK都可以用它反编译出来。XML等样式、配置、页面文件都能完全反编译出来。首先要从APKTool的来历入手,APKTool是GOOGLE提供的APK编译工具,那么完全基于android原生框架构建的APK都是能被轻易破解的,
拿到手的app都是一些违法的app软件,因此为了它们为了隐藏自己的身份自然希望自己的软件不要被逆向,但又因为自身水平和成本的限制,所以会对apk文件添加一些简单的对抗手段。其中最简单有效的就是利用apk文件本质是一个zip的方法,修改一些zip文件格式,插入一些垃圾数据来增加逆向获取信息的难度。虽然这种做法改变了apk文件的结构,但是却并不会影响其本身程序的运行。第一个APP基于ZIP文件格式的
转载 2024-04-18 16:36:43
147阅读
# Android Bitmap 透明Android开发中,Bitmap是一种常用的图像处理类。有时候我们需要对图片进行一些处理,比如将图片中的某些颜色转换为透明。本文将介绍如何在Android中使用Bitmap类来实现这一功能。 ## Bitmap 透明 Bitmap类是Android中用于表示位图的类,它可以表示一个图片并提供了一系列的方法来进行图片的操作。其中,setPixe
原创 2024-06-17 04:32:26
175阅读
一次开发中需要在Android平台中进行图像解析相关的开发,于是就研究了Bitmap相关的一些知识。首先了解到,Bitmap创建的时候,Bitmap有些不同类型,类型的定义如下:public static enum Config { ALPHA_8, /** @deprecated */ @Deprecated ARGB_4444,
45、淡对比度 Pro Contrast分析图像并为该图像创建特定的颜色、对比度增强,在保持画面细节的同时,实现更高的对比度。参数说明:校正色板Correct Color Cast:用于纠正色偏。校正对比度Correct Contrast:根据光影纠正对比度。动态对比度Dynamic Contrast:根据画面对象自动校正对比度。46、反光板效果 Reflector Efex模拟在拍摄过程中使用了
转载 2024-09-17 12:49:33
57阅读
Android 属性通常用于为用户提供对比度更高的视图,改善可访问性。然而,实施这一特性可能会导致意想不到的问题,正是本文要深入探讨的主题。 用户场景还原 在某些情况下,用户希望增强他们在使用应用程序时的视觉体验。考虑一个夜间阅读模式的设置,用户打开了属性以减轻眼睛疲劳。在这种场景下,假设有一个用户需要访问一款新闻应用,应用设计时未考虑设置,导致内容展示异常。 数学模型描述规模:
原创 5月前
16阅读
文章目录1.实现效果1.1滤镜前效果1.2滤镜后效果2.滤镜原理3.实现方法3.1官方文档3.2修改源码实现3.3代码调用 1.实现效果在Cesium中开发中,经常需要使用暗色系地图,以增强显示效果。但是除了在mapbox自定义设计暗色地图外,还可以使用滤镜的方式来实现,使用滤镜前后对比如下图。1.1滤镜前效果 1.2滤镜后效果 2.滤镜原理图像滤镜就是依次对图像的所有
为什么要整理设计色彩方法? 在色彩设计应用中,我们对颜色不同程度的理解,影响到设计页面的表现,熟练地运用色彩搭配,设计时岂不事半功倍。一张优秀的设计作品,它的色彩搭配必定和谐得体,令人赏心悦目,反思我们在设计过程中,怎样的色彩搭配更容易达到设计目的,又是什么影响了我们的配色思维呢? 以下几点常会影响色彩搭配思维: 1. 仅关注色彩表象 2. 搭配方法不够系统 3. 色彩与构成掌握不到位 首先,我
黑白与色彩似乎把时代分割了两半~我在这头看见了错乱繁华,琳琅满目,看见快速消长的色彩缤纷。翻开一张黑白照片我能看到世代流传的印记,一种历久弥新的美我能看到但我却又看不到“你”能看到的景色这看似不经意的一眼却在我心里犹如惊鸿一瞥令人望而生畏却又不住的悄然幻想属于“你”那边的麦田 天空 河水 骏马 树木……会是什么颜色呢?就在此刻的定格我愿把万千彩赋予给“你”,带你共同体验这万千繁华盛景~黑白图像上
本期主要讲解各个基础函数的应用数据类型: IplImage *所用软件: Visual Studio 2017头文件:#include<cv.h> #include<cxcore.h> #include<highgui.h> 对于需要数学运算的: #include<math.h>基本函数介绍:图片路径: 假设图片在如下位置时,可使用路径:const
procedure Invert(Image:TImage);varBMP:TBitmap;beginBMP:=TBitmap.Create;tryBmp.Width :=Image1.Picture.Bitmap.Width;Bmp.Height:=Image1.Picture.Bitmap.Height;Bitblt(Bmp.Canvas.Handle,0,0,Bmp.Width,Bmp.Height,Image.Picture.Bitmap.CanvasHandle,0,0,NoTSRCCCPY);Image.Picture.Bitmap.Assign(Bmp);finallyBmp.F
转载 2008-09-10 17:44:00
248阅读
2评论
         这一节看看混合的开启,主要是实现立方体半透明的效果,但是今天这篇文章因为内容比较少,所以就增加了点触事件,当触及屏幕的时候,开启半透明效果,再次点击就关闭混合效果,效果图如下:开启透明混前开启半透明混后        接着上一节的Android高级进阶九 Android OpenGL对
转载 2024-08-27 21:05:30
10阅读
对图像处理的过程中会遇到一些场景需要将图片就是取像素的互补色,比如当前像素是0X00FFFF,对其取反就是0XFFFFFF – 0X00FFFF = 0XFF0000,依次对图像中的每个像素这样做,最后得到的就是原始图像的。 一个对图像取反的例子:package bar.ocr; import javax.imageio.ImageIO; import java.awt...
原创 2021-07-28 15:09:50
1632阅读
两种方法: 1.快捷键   crtl+i 2.菜单的方法  图像--调整--反相
转载 2021-06-08 14:40:00
784阅读
2评论
首先我们来看android.graphics,API是这样说的Provides low level graphics tools such as canvases, color filters, points, and rectangles that let you handle drawing to the screen directly. 意思就是一个低级的画图工具譬如直接把canvases,
转载 2024-04-10 11:06:32
27阅读
硬件准备ADSP-EDU-BF533:BF533开发板 AD-HP530ICE:ADI DSP仿真器软件准备Visual DSP++软件硬件链接功能介绍代码实现了图像处理,代码运行时,会通过文件系统打开工程文件根目下" …/ImageView"路径中的 testin.bmp 文件,进行图像处理后把图片保存到工程文件根目下" …/ImageView"路径中的 testout.bmp 文件,并
# Java Bitmap ## 简介 在计算机图像处理中,Bitmap(位图)是一种常见的图像表示方式。Bitmap 由一个二维矩阵组成,每个元素代表一个像素点的颜色值。在某些情境下,我们可能需要在 Java 中找到 Bitmap 图像中特定颜色的像素点。本文将介绍如何使用 Java 代码实现这一功能,并提供相关的代码示例。 ## 流程图 ```mermaid flowchart
原创 2023-12-28 07:53:41
89阅读
 话不多说,开局一张图,内容全靠“编”:  播放透明视频  随着业务场景的增多,更多的特效用原生绘制、GIF的方式都不能很好的满足需求了,这就带来了一个新的方式:用视频特效来代替。特别是在视频(直播)行业中,各种特效炫酷又精美,能很好的表达用户的想法。但是这也带来了一个问题:虽然播放视频非常简单,但是同时要把视频下面的UI也展示出来就没那么简单了,这就
前言大家好,在前几篇中,我们通过2种方式实现了仿抖音的翻页切换视频,仿抖音列表播放视频功能;这一篇,我们来说说视频的录制。主流的视频录制,一般都采用的是FFmpeg 例如 腾讯短视频,由于FFmpeg的学习成本较大,这里我们就说说系统自带的MediaRecorder。如何使用首先,需要实现摄像头的预览,这里我们就用SurfaceView。1.在布局中引入<android.support.co
# Java生成实现方法 ## 介绍 在Java中,生成(即将颜色的RGB值取反)可以使用一些简单的数学运算来实现。本文将向刚入行的小白开发者介绍如何在Java中生成。 ## 流程图 ```mermaid flowchart TD A[开始] --> B[获取颜色值] B --> C[计算] C --> D[输出] D --> E[结束] `
原创 2024-01-30 12:40:11
199阅读
  • 1
  • 2
  • 3
  • 4
  • 5